public enum SQLDialect extends Enum<SQLDialect>
Enum Constant and Description |
---|
ASE
The Sybase Adaptive Server SQL dialect
|
CUBRID
The CUBRID SQL dialect
|
DB2
The IBM DB2 SQL dialect
|
DERBY
The Apache Derby SQL dialect
|
FIREBIRD
The Firebird SQL dialect
|
H2
The H2 SQL dialect
|
HSQLDB
The Hypersonic SQL dialect
|
INGRES
The Ingres dialect
|
MYSQL
The MySQL dialect
|
ORACLE
The Oracle dialect
|
POSTGRES
The PostGres dialect
|
SQL99
Deprecated.
- Do not reference this pseudo-dialect. It is only used for
unit testing
|
SQLITE
The SQLite dialect
|
SQLSERVER
The SQL Server dialect
|
SYBASE
The Sybase dialect
|
Modifier and Type | Method and Description |
---|---|
Class<? extends Factory> |
getFactory()
A
Factory class whose instances are pre-configured with this
dialect. |
String |
getName()
The name of this dialect as it appears in related class names.
|
String |
getNameLC()
The name of this dialect as it appears in related package names.
|
String |
getNameUC()
The name of this dialect as it appears in related enum values
|
static SQLDialect |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static SQLDialect[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
@Deprecated public static final SQLDialect SQL99
public static final SQLDialect ASE
public static final SQLDialect CUBRID
public static final SQLDialect DB2
public static final SQLDialect DERBY
public static final SQLDialect FIREBIRD
public static final SQLDialect H2
public static final SQLDialect HSQLDB
public static final SQLDialect INGRES
public static final SQLDialect MYSQL
public static final SQLDialect ORACLE
public static final SQLDialect POSTGRES
public static final SQLDialect SQLITE
public static final SQLDialect SQLSERVER
public static final SQLDialect SYBASE
public static SQLDialect[] values()
for (SQLDialect c : SQLDialect.values()) System.out.println(c);
public static SQLDialect val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ant
with the specified nameNullPointerException
- if the argument is nullpublic final String getName()
public final String getNameLC()
public final String getNameUC()
Copyright © 2013. All Rights Reserved.